They Prioritize Search Intent Over Traffic Volume
One of the biggest differences between average businesses and market leaders is their focus on search intent rather than traffic numbers alone.
Many companies chase high-volume keywords because they appear attractive on reports. However, dominating businesses understand that not every visitor is equally valuable.
Instead of targeting broad searches, they focus on keywords that reflect genuine customer needs and buying intent. These search terms often attract users who are closer to making decisions.
For example, a business targeting “enterprise cybersecurity consulting” may generate fewer visits than one targeting “cybersecurity,” but the quality of those visitors is significantly higher.

They Invest in Technical SEO Foundations
Many businesses focus exclusively on content while overlooking the technical aspects of SEO.
Market leaders take a different approach. They understand that a website’s technical performance directly impacts search rankings and user experience.
Key technical SEO priorities often include:
- Fast page loading speeds
- Mobile responsiveness
- Secure website architecture
- Proper indexing
- Structured data implementation
- Clean site navigation
Search engines favor websites that provide smooth user experiences. When visitors can access information quickly and easily, engagement improves and search performance often follows.

They Optimize for the Entire Customer Journey
Market-leading businesses recognize that customers do not all enter the buying process at the same stage.
Some users are just beginning their research, while others are actively comparing providers or preparing to make purchases.
Successful SEO strategies address each phase of the customer journey.
Awareness Stage
At this stage, users seek information and education.
Content may include:
- Industry guides
- Informational blog posts
- Educational resources
Consideration Stage
Users begin evaluating potential solutions.
Content often includes:
- Service explanations
- Product comparisons
- Case studies
Decision Stage
Users are ready to take action.
Content focuses on:
- Service pages
- Testimonials
- Consultation requests
- Contact opportunities
By supporting every stage, businesses maximize their opportunities to convert visitors into customers.
They Dominate Local Search Opportunities
For businesses serving specific geographic areas, local SEO often becomes a major competitive advantage.
Consumers frequently search for products and services near their locations. Companies that appear prominently in local search results capture a significant share of this demand.
Local SEO strategies typically include:
- Google Business Profile optimization
- Location-specific landing pages
- Local keyword targeting
- Review management
- Citation consistency
Businesses that excel in local search often generate highly qualified leads because users are actively looking for nearby solutions.
